<br />ORDINANCE No. '"E:::- 13 <br /> <br />AN ORDINANCE ESTABLISHING CHARGES FOR USERS OF THE <br /> <br />CITY OF ELK RIVER WASTEWATER FACILITIES <br /> <br />The City Council of the City of Elk River hereby ORDAINS: <br /> <br />Section 2:00 - City of Elk River Wastewater Disposal System Facilities <br /> <br />..... <br /> <br />The fees, rates and charges for using the City of Elk River Facilities shall <br /> <br />be, upon the conditions and in the amounts set forth in Section 2:00et seg., <br /> <br />except where this Ordinance is declared inapplicable for a particular user <br /> <br />by a written contract providing for alternative charges between such user <br /> <br />and the City of Elk River. <br /> <br />Section 2:05 - Definitions <br /> <br />For the purposes of this O~ance, the following words, terms and abbreviations <br /> <br />shall have the mean~g set out below, unless the context specifically indicates <br /> <br />otherwise. <br /> <br />"CITY" means individually or collectively all parts and facilities of the <br />sewer system and wastewater treatment plant. <br /> <br />"BOD" (denoting biochemical oxygen demand) means the quantity of oxygen <br />utilized in the biochemical oxidation or organic matter in five (5) days <br />at 20 degrees C, expressed in milligrams per liter, as determined in <br />accordance with the latest edition of Standard Methods for the Examination <br />of Water and Wastewater. <br /> <br />"CAPITAL COSTS" means all reasonable and necessary costs and expenses <br />incurred by the City in planning designing, financing, and constructing <br />disposal system facilities, including but not limited to costs and <br />expenses for obtaining necessary permits, licenses, approvals and grants <br />for design and construction costs; fees for legal and consulting services; <br />or the acquisition of such facilities. <br /> <br />"COMMERCIAL USER" means all users of the system classified as industrial <br />users in the Standard Industrial Classification Manual, 1972, U.S. Office <br />of Management and Budget, as amended and supplemented under Division <br />A, B, C, E, and I but who are excluded from such definition for the <br />purposes of the Ordinance, because they discharge primarily segregated <br />domestic wastes, or wastes from sanitary co~veniences, except that the <br />classification shall not include such exempted users who are otherwise <br />classified in this Ordinance as Domestic Users, Governmental Users, or <br />institutional users. <br /> <br /> <br />-1- <br /> <br />- <br />
